The V4.03.R11 firmware (often associated with the V4.02.R11 series) is a major update for DVRs and NVRs based on Hisilicon SoC (System on Chip) hardware. This firmware is specifically designed to support both H.264 and H.265 video compression, which can reduce storage space requirements by up to 75% while maintaining high-resolution video. Key Firmware Information

Compatibility: This version is widely used in devices using Hi3520A, Hi3520D, Hi3521, Hi3531, and Hi3536 processors. It supports various hardware models like BLK5008A-S and BLK5016B-S.

Core Features: Includes support for IH+265 and H.265 formats, up to 8MP resolution for live views/storage, and optimized storage management.

Network Updates: Modified default IP addresses (often moving to 192.168.1.64) and improved ONVIF protocol compatibility for third-party camera integration. How to Download and Install V4.02.R11 H.264/H.265 DVR/NVR Firmware Download

To ensure the update works, you must match the firmware to your specific hardware version.

Identify Your Version: Log in to your recorder and navigate to [System info] > [Version]. Note the "System" row, specifically the 8-digit platform ID (e.g., 00031095).

Physical Check: If the device cannot boot, inspect the motherboard for a printed hardware model or version number.

Often used to flash, recover, or upgrade generic Chinese-manufactured NVRs. Download and Installation Guide Finding the Correct File:

It is crucial to match the firmware version with your specific hardware ID, found in Main Menu > System Info > Version

. Using the wrong version can cause a "black screen" or render the device useless. Installation Method (USB): Copy the update file (usually a file) onto a FAT32-formatted USB drive. Insert the drive into the DVR/NVR. Main Menu > System > Upgrade Select the file and start the upgrade. Important Warnings: NEVER turn off the power during the upgrade process, as this will crash the system. The system will automatically restart once complete. Troubleshooting & Tips Failed Updates:

If the update fails, try using a different, smaller USB drive (e.g., 4GB or 8GB) and check the firmware matches your specific board version (e.g., BLK5008A-S). Stuck on Black Screen:
